We're back from a short summer break. A week and a half out from the first race of the season's four World Marathon Majors races, here's a look at Japanese athletes scheduled to run. Everything right now is about qualifying for the MGC Race, the official trials race for the 2028 Los Angeles Olympics to be held in the fall of 2027 in Nagoya. The JAAF makes no mistake about wanting to keep its top people racing domestically where it can get a share of revenue from the TV broadcast and race operations, so anyone who decides to race overseas has to do it in a WA platinum label race and hit either 2:06:30 or 2:23:30, regardless of place, course or weather if they want to make the trials. At the same time concessions are make for domestic races, like for example the late-August Hokkaido Marathon where up to 3 men and 3 women can qualify if they go 2:12:00 or 2:32:00.
